Most hats are built for one thing. The Richardson 909 McKenzie Booney was built for everything. Named after the McKenzie River in Western Oregon — a stretch of wild, fast-moving water that demands respect from anyone on it — the 909 is Richardson's answer to the question serious outdoor enthusiasts have been asking for years: why can't a sun hat actually perform? The answer, it turns out, is that it can. And the McKenzie proves it.

Performance Nylon That Works as Hard as You Do

Where most bucket hats reach for cotton canvas and call it a day, the 909 goes a different direction entirely. The McKenzie is built from 100% performance nylon with a water-repellent finish that sheds rain, spray, and sweat without soaking through and weighing you down. Nylon dries dramatically faster than cotton — a distinction that matters enormously when you're mid-river, mid-trail, or mid-downpour and need your gear to keep working rather than turn into a soggy liability. The unstructured build keeps the hat lightweight and packable, letting it compress flat into a pack or stuff into a pocket without holding a crease when you pull it back out.

Sun Protection You Can Actually Count On

The 909 features a 3" all-around brim and UPF 50+ protection — a combination that delivers genuine 360-degree sun coverage for the face, neck, and ears. This isn't a fashion brim designed to look good in photos. Three full inches of structured brim is enough to keep direct sun off your face at midday, protect the back of your neck on long stretches of exposed trail, and shield your ears during hours-long sessions on the water. The UPF 50+ rating means the fabric itself blocks the vast majority of harmful UV radiation — so even on the parts of your head the brim doesn't cover, the hat is working to protect you.

The Details That Make the Difference

Richardson didn't stop at fabric and brim. The 909 includes a Stay-Dri performance sweatband, an adjustable toggle chin strap, and silicone eyelets — three features that quietly separate it from every generic booney hat in its category. The Stay-Dri sweatband wicks moisture away from the forehead and manages it so it doesn't drip into your eyes during high-exertion activity. The toggle chin strap is the feature you don't think about until you need it — on a raft, in a headwind, or on a ridge where every gust wants to take your hat with it. And the silicone eyelets provide reliable ventilation without the rust risk that metal eyelets carry after repeated exposure to water and humidity.

Available Colors and Sizing

The Richardson 909 McKenzie Booney is available in White, Charcoal, and Moss Green, in sizes S/M and M/L — a focused, outdoors-forward color palette that works across fishing, hiking, and lifestyle applications. The two-size structure gives buyers the ability to offer a proper fit across a range of head sizes, rather than defaulting to a one-size-fits-all approach that never quite fits everyone.
